Captaincy is one of the most fun parts of the game. It makes the already mentally tough game into a tactical puzzle akin to a game of chess.

So when you are skipper it behoves you to think like a chess grandmaster.

Top chess players are able to think many moves far ahead in the game. They quickly process the possibilities of each move by themselves and their opponents. This is exactly how a good captain operates.

It's a cliché to think someone who asks "who's winning?" knows nothing about cricket. It's also true, except for the advanced cricket captain, who is always asking that very question.

He or she knows exactly who hold the momentum of the game, then based on that knowledge is formulating tactics for anything up to 10 overs in the future: fielding positions based on batsmen's shots, bowling changes and batting order decisions.

But it doesn't end there.

Not only are you thinking in future, you also have to keep your eye on the present. If there are a few boundaries or a couple of wickets the entire momentum of the game changes. If you are still working on your 5 over plan, you miss the change in the current situation.

So, stay mindful and make your future plans. If you can do those mental acrobats with ease, captaincy success is assured.
